Output 04ddfb675477d883fd9de54ea4b6e8a76cb0e30e2ce571fd3909378044acc84c:0

value
1700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0374b3b09964dc9623c1645eadda3c4a80686e0f OP_EQUAL
address
321Hki9rJNRbjq4CcdRkyGzCrui2B6uwwk
transaction
04ddfb675477d883fd9de54ea4b6e8a76cb0e30e2ce571fd3909378044acc84c
confirmations
144619
spent
true